Two light bulbs, one 60 W bulb (higher resistance) and one 100 W bulb (lower resistance) are placed in series. A current is run through them. Which bulb glows brighter?
A. 60 W bulb
B. 100 W bulb
C. Same
D. One bulb would not light
The answer is A. I'm not sure how to arrive at the answer. I thought the answer was B because I thought that power would be a measure of the brightness of a bulb. Apparently not. How would you reason that a 60 W bulb would be brighter in series with a 100 W bulb?
